Team — quick handover notes for the Brindlewick wiki. Role-based access went live last sprint: editors need the curator role, release pages are locked to the relmgr group. Grant roles via the admin panel, never direct DB edits. Publishing a release page triggers the export pipeline, which requires a signed manifest. Sign manifests with the key below.

rollout seal: bky19_eMLCfa2rZ3EgiNqssvu

Onboarding note: Door sensor recall — Tellhurst office

Team assistants, read this before your first shift. The Orvane-3 door sensors on floors 2 and 4 are under recall. Until replacements arrive, those doors won't auto-release. Do not prop them open. Use the manual keypad beside each frame instead. Log every manual entry in the facilities sheet by end of day. Escalate stuck doors to the facilities desk, not the vendor. The temporary keypad code for the recalled doors is below:

door code, tajof-kageg: bdg-QVDCE-3

Welcome to on-call.

One thing to know: we're mid-refactor of the Millbrook ORM layer. Old query builders and the new repository pattern coexist; don't mix them in one module. Reviews should reject any new code touching the legacy mappers. Migration status per table, plus the review checklist, is tracked on the internal page below.

dashboard of taduf-yagap = https://confluence.tolvaqsys.internal/display/display/projects/display

Subject: On-call handover — Graphloom visualizer

Handing off Graphloom. Summary for the weekly sync: the dependency graph renderer OOMs on monorepos above ~40k nodes; mitigated by capping depth at 6. Root cause is the layout worker retaining stale subgraphs — fix branch is up, needs review. Two customer tickets pinned to the incident; both acknowledged. Dashboard alert thresholds lowered temporarily, revert after the fix ships. Runbook updated. Questions during my off hours should go to the secondary on-call at the address below.

escalation mailbox, hafop-hahap: oliok@sivrelsoft.internal